The Lipstick Question of the Week

Name a color cosmetic that you love to wear year-around, regardless of the season. 

G's answer: You know me and pinky-brown lipsticks! I wear them year-around, basically "all day, every day" and have been for over 15 years now. And if I may get nostalgic for a moment, I remember when it was darned near impossible to find a good pinky-brown lipstick at the drugstore (especially in a creme or matte finish). But now? Psssh. They're everywhere. And I couldn't be happier about that, since I used to have to kick down $$$ for Bobbi Brown lipsticks (back in the late '90s/early '00s) to feed my pinky-brown lip color cravings.
